NAIDOC Week presents an opportunity for all Australians to learn about First Nations cultures and histories, and to participate in celebrations of the oldest, continuous living culture on earth.

The 2025 theme, "The Next Generation: Strength, Vision & Legacy," celebrates not only the achievements of the past but the bright future ahead, empowered by the strength of our young leaders, the vision of our communities, and the legacy of our ancestors. 

Celebrate in Darling Harbour with:

Welcome to Country & Smoking Ceremony

7pm Sat 5 & Sat 12 Jul

Fire up NAIDOC Week on Sat 5 and 12 July as First Nations elders take you through a Welcome to Country, Smoking Ceremony and special cultural dance performances at Cockle Bay Green.

Fireworks

8.30pm Sat 5 & Sat 12 Jul

We're kicking things off with a bang! To celebrate in Darling Harbour enjoy a spectacular NAIDOC-themed fireworks show on Sat 5 and Sat 12 Jul at 8.30pm in Cockle Bay.
